The DDA-4006 is designed to fit IRT’s Standard Eurocard frame as well as IRT’s 4000 series frame for use with IRT’s SNMP system and may be used alongside any other of IRT’s analogue or digital Eurocards.
General: Temperature range 0 - 50° C ambient. Mechanical Suitable for mounting in IRT 19" rack chassis with input, output and power connections on the rear panel. Dimensions 6 HP x 3U Extended Eurocard (220 mm x 100 mm). Weight With rear assembly 340g.
Installation Pre-installation: Handling: This equipment may contain or be connected to static sensitive devices and proper static free handling precautions should be observed. Where individual circuit cards are stored, they should be placed in antistatic bags. Proper antistatic procedures should be followed when inserting or removing cards from these bags. SNMP with IRT Products IRT Electronics currently employs SNMPv1 with its 4000 series frame. The frame acts as an agent when fitted with a CDM-4000 module. This module has its own designated slot next to the power supply so as to not affect the number of modules that the frame will take.
With the DDA-4006 fitted with the optional plug-in SMU-4000 SNMP module, programmed with firmware to suit, and installed in an IRT 4000 series frame with SNMP capability, it is possible to remotely monitor the presence of an input and the state of the urgent alarm using an NMS. Traps can also be set for whenever an urgent alarm occurs or clears.
